Docker
ubuntu20.04 安装docker、docker-compose
docker镜像相关命令
openim
本文档使用 MrDoc 发布
-
+
首页
ubuntu20.04 安装docker、docker-compose
## 安装docker ### 查看系统发行版本 cat /proc/version ### 1、更新apt包 sudo apt-get update ### 2、安装必备的软件包以允许apt通过 HTTPS 使用存储库(repository) sudo apt-get install ca-certificates curl gnupg lsb-release ### 3、添加Docker官方版本库的GPG密钥 ~~sudo mkdir -p /etc/apt/keyrings cur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/etc/apt/keyrings/docker.gpg~~ <font color='red'>**按以下注意点1,2操作**</font> ### 4、使用以下命令设置存储库 ~~echo "de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null~~ <font color='red'>**按以下注意点3操作**</font> ### 5、更新apt包索引 安装最新版本的Docker Engine、containerd 和 Docker Compose: sudo apt-get update sudo apt-get install docker-ce docker-ce-cli containerd.io docker-compose-plugin ### 6、验证docker sudo docker version ### 7、安装完成后,运行如下命令验证 Docker 服务是否在运行 systemctl status docker ### 8、如未运行,运行以下命令启动Docker服务 sudo systemctl start docker ### 9、设置Docker服务在每次开机时自动启动 sudo systemctl enable docker ### 10、测试安装一个image sudo docker run hello-world ### 11、查看所有的image sudo docker images ## 注意 如果第5步安装缓慢,可以切换阿里云镜像源安装Docker ### 1、卸载可能存在的或者为安装成功的Docker版本 sudo apt-get remove docker docker-engine docker-ce docker.io ### 2、添加阿里云的GPG密钥 curl -fsSL http://mirrors.aliyun.com/docker-ce/linux/ubuntu/gpg | sudo apt-key add - ### 3、使用以下命令设置存储库 sudo add-apt-repository "deb [arch=amd64] http://mirrors.aliyun.com/docker-ce/linux/ubuntu $(lsb_release -cs) stable" 然后继续上面第5步 ## 安装docker-compose ### 下载 sudo curl -L "https://github.com/docker/compose/releases/download/v2.2.2/docker-compose-$(uname -s)-$(uname -m)" -o /usr/local/bin/docker-compose 要安装其他版本的 Compose,请替换 v2.2.2 ### 添加可执行权限 sudo chmod +x /usr/local/bin/docker-compose ### 创建软链: sudo ln -s /usr/local/bin/docker-compose /usr/bin/docker-compose ### 测试是否安装成功: docker-compose version
admin
2024年9月18日 10:10
转发文档
收藏文档
上一篇
下一篇
手机扫码
复制链接
手机扫一扫转发分享
复制链接
Markdown文件
分享
链接
类型
密码
更新密码